Homeowners should consider their home's existing architecture, the local climate, and personal aesthetic preferences. Different profiles like standing seam, corrugated, or ribbed metal can create diverse looks.High-Quality Installation MattersFor optimal performance and longevity, selecting a professional contractor with expertise in metal roofing is essential. Proper installation helps to maximize the benefits of your new roof and prevent common issues like leaks and poor ventilation.FAQQ: What are the aesthetic advantages of metal roofs that look like shingles?A: They provide the appearance of traditional shingles while offering greater durability and lower maintenance.Q: How long do metal roofs last compared to traditional shingles?A: Metal roofs can last 40-70 years, significantly longer than typical asphalt shingles, which last around 20-30 years.Q: Are metal roofs energy-efficient?A: Yes, many metal roofs reflect solar heat, which can lower your cooling costs in hot weather.Q: Can I install a metal roof over my existing shingles?A: Yes, in many cases, a metal roof can be installed over existing shingles, but it is recommended to consult with a professional to ensure proper installation and compliance with local building codes.Home Design for FreePlease check with customer service before testing new feature.
